The final amount you pay for tax relief services depends on several moving parts. Your total debt balance is the biggest factor, as it dictates the complexity of the negotiation. Other elements include whether you have unfiled tax returns, the number of years you are behind, and if the IRS has already started active collection efforts like wage garnishment or liens. Qualification for IRS tax relief typically depends on your ability to pay, your income, expenses, and assets. The IRS has specific criteria for each program. Professionals serving Fresno can evaluate your financial situation to determine your eligibility.
The IRS settlement amount is not a fixed percentage; it's based on an individual's ability to pay. Licensed, insured experts can help you prepare a strong Offer in Compromise to negotiate a favorable settlement with the IRS.
